Sweet Canning 

When latency in a multiplier game causes a player to "skip" from one point in the map/game to another.

The phrase was originally a reference to an episode of The Simpsons, where the TV Show "Rock Bottom" aired a segment on Homer Simpson. The segment included a video which was edited to skip back and fourth, such that Homer made out the words "sweet can".
*Player two skipped from inside the factory to outside due to connection issues*
Player 1: "Ha, player two is sweet canning"
